5 multiple choice 20 points which coefficients wil balance the chemical equation below? kcl + o₂ → kclo₃ 1,1,1 1,3,2 no coefficients will balance this equation. 2,3,2
Step1: Balance the equation
Let the coefficients be \(a\), \(b\), \(c\) for \(KCl\), \(O_2\), \(KClO_3\) respectively. So the equation is \(aKCl + bO_2
ightarrow cKClO_3\).
By the conservation of \(K\) and \(Cl\) (since \(K\) and \(Cl\) are in a 1:1 ratio in \(KCl\) and \(KClO_3\)), \(a = c\).
By the conservation of \(O\), \(2b=3c\).
Step2: Substitute and find values
Let \(a = c = 2\), then from \(2b = 3c\), substituting \(c = 2\), we get \(2b=3\times2\), so \(b = 3\).
